Output 90103933cdcb5294bc763fedc559ccbbcddd7d476de6e40e16df63c1f89db0ef:0

value
247334
script pubkey
OP_0 OP_PUSHBYTES_20 8ec3231e02dd93663de6c516f6056306da17862e
address
bc1q3mpjx8szmkfkv00xc5t0vptrqmdp0p3w0hx7yn
transaction
90103933cdcb5294bc763fedc559ccbbcddd7d476de6e40e16df63c1f89db0ef
confirmations
104023
spent
true